Vous manquez des opportunités de trading :
- Applications de trading gratuites
- Plus de 8 000 signaux à copier
- Actualités économiques pour explorer les marchés financiers
Inscription
Se connecter
Vous acceptez la politique du site Web et les conditions d'utilisation
Si vous n'avez pas de compte, veuillez vous inscrire
Je n'ai pas clarifié cette question à l'époque, et maintenant j'ai des doutes.
Quelle est la bonne façon de réserver la mémoire ?
comme ceci
ou comme suitEt corriger l'aide, c'est très ambigu.
ZS Dans les variantes données, il est sous-entendu que la taille de la mémoire allouée en tenant compte de la réservation doit être de 2016.
Pour l'instant, cela fonctionne comme suit
Cela permettra d'allouer un tampon pour les éléments 2010 et 10 d'entre eux seront disponibles.
Cela pourraitprobablement changer dans un avenir proche.
Pour l'instant, cela fonctionne comme suit
Cela allouera un tampon de 2010 éléments et 10 d'entre eux seront disponibles.
Celapourrait changer bientôt.
Pourquoi pas 2000 tampons dont 10 sont disponibles ?
C'est plus logique à mon avis.
Pour l'instant, il fonctionne comme suit
Cela allouera un tampon de 2010 éléments et 10 d'entre eux seront disponibles.
...
Je comprends, dans un endroit comme celui-ci :
...
Cela pourraitprobablement changer dans un avenir proche.
Qu'est-ce qui ne va pas avec le système actuel de licenciement ?
Je ne sais pas si c'est un bug ou non, mais lors de l'optimisation des Expert Advisors basés sur un indicateur lourd comme le CCFp(Cluster Indicator), à la fin de la passe, la fenêtre suivante apparaît sur l'agent local : Strategy Tester Agent has stopped working.
En fermant cette fenêtre, le programme ne s'ouvre pas et en quelques secondes, il poursuit l'optimisation, et les résultats de la passe sont enregistrés dans le rapport.
Les informations suivantes sont présentes dans le code de l'EA
void OnDeinit(const int reason)
{
IndicatorRelease(CCp_Handle) ;
}
Si la ligne IndicatorRelease(CCp_Handle) ; est commentée, l'optimisation se fait sans erreur.
Je ne suis pas bon en programmation, mais ma question est la suivante : quand dois-je utiliser cette fonction dans les indicateurs et les Expert Advisors ? Dans mon code de l'indicateur CCFp il utilise aussi la désinitialisation avec la libération des handles d'un tas de muvings.
Je ne sais pas si c'est un bug ou non, mais lors de l'optimisation des Expert Advisors basés sur un indicateur lourd comme le CCFp(Cluster Indicator), à la fin de la passe, la fenêtre suivante apparaît sur l'agent local : Strategy Tester Agent has stopped working.
En fermant cette fenêtre, le programme ne s'ouvre pas et en quelques secondes, il poursuit l'optimisation, et les résultats de la passe sont enregistrés dans le rapport.
Les interruptions de connexion sont devenues plus fréquentes/longues.
20110224
...
GI 1 Réseau 15:02:34 '728041' : connexion à MetaQuotes-Demo perdue
HJ 0 Network 13:19:25 '728041' : connexion à un point d'accès avec une qualité de 83% (précédent : 83%)
...
20110302
...
KJ 0 Réseau 08:53:17 '728041' : recherche de points d'accès sur le réseau
IL 0 Réseau 08:54:14 '728041' : analyse du réseau terminée
ME 0 Network 08:54:14 '728041' : connexion automatique à un meilleur point d'accès avec une qualité de 93 % (précédente : 61 %)
LK 1 Network 08:54:14 '728041' : connexion à MetaQuotes-Demo perdue
ES 0 Network 12:05:25 '728041' : connexion à un point d'accès avec une qualité de 92 % (précédent : 0 %)
KN 0 Réseau 12:05:26 '728041' : autorisé sur MetaQuotes-Demo via Access Point 1 Europe
MF 0 Network 12:05:26 '728041' : terminal synchronisé avec MetaQuotes Software Corp.
OR 0 Network 15:08:22 '728041' : recherche de points d'accès sur le réseau
QD 0 Réseau 15:09:18 '728041' : analyse du réseau terminée
...
20110303
...
FI 1 Network 21:26:45 '728041' : connexion à MetaQuotes-Demo perdue
PL 0 Network 10:10:49 '728041' : connexion à un point d'accès avec une qualité de 83 % (précédent : 83 %)
...
Je veux utiliser des variables externes dans le script afin de pouvoir définir la valeur requise avant de l'exécuter. Dans MT4, cela a été mis en œuvre en utilisant #property show_iputs, mais dans MT5, ce n'est pas possible (il y a #property script_show_inputs, mais il ne donne rien). Si quelqu'un a rencontré ce problème, veuillez indiquer comment procéder.
Lesvariables d'entrée fonctionneraient-elles ?
Je veux utiliser des variables externes dans le script afin de pouvoir définir la valeur requise avant de l'exécuter. Dans MT4, cela a été mis en œuvre en utilisant #property show_iputs, mais dans MT5, ce n'est pas possible (il y a #property script_show_inputs, mais il ne donne rien). Si quelqu'un a rencontré ce problème, veuillez indiquer comment procéder.